logo

Output 67fca33630b882af3c5c2cee7992793e10e2d7011fb22f38fccfd8cec2fee00a:65

value
21714495
script pubkey
OP_0 OP_PUSHBYTES_20 335dc4022e58257ed44c3499eb9cac69daf6f00e
address
bc1qxdwugq3wtqjha4zvxjv7h89vd8d0duqw0lnuke
transaction
67fca33630b882af3c5c2cee7992793e10e2d7011fb22f38fccfd8cec2fee00a